At last a worthy centre-piece for the grot rebellion; behold the Thunda Squig gunship!
The engines are made out of Manticore missiles with the hell strike missiles from the Valkyrie underneath them, throw in some extra bits and some plasticard and you have a Osprey Vendetta conversion. The engines and weapons are magnetised so can be rotated and moved, it also allows for easy transport. The bottom pic showing it when going at full speed and the middle left representing it not moving at all (which is never happens).

DAY 2 OF DA UPRISIN
Well today’s been fun as I got to fight the 3 armies I said that I would love to fight the first round was against Squat guard so it was a battle of tiny proportions’.
Often when faced with lots of firepower like his army had with 3 vendettas and 2 Manticores my immediate reaction is to throw everything in reserve and let him have the first turn. Sadly I discovered that this is a foolish move when playing dawn of war as you don’t get to kill much on the first turn due to night fight, then by turn two his army was all setup and he crippled my force destroying key units and it when down hill from there final score (220-1280 victory pts).
Lesson learnt go second in night fight missions and Vendettas can’t move 6 when they outflank as they need to be completely on the board, so looks like I’ll be replacing the Astropath with an officer of the fleet model soon.
2nd game was a close one against a nice pre-heresy World Eaters army and while I did a lot of damage to his deployed forces it was the dreadnought and assault squad that came on later that torn through my army and killed 4 of my troop squads. There were so many parts where his units should have died but didn’t due to good dice rolling. It was a close last turn though, but sadly a loss for me with victory pts denied by the surviving assault terminator and assault marine.
The last game was the best one as I got to fight against an red skin ork walker army. With his force advancing and my army doing the best to slow it down. He had some lootaz but rolled poorly for them so only firing 1 shot per turn from each of them, we joked about how his grots were rebellin and had sabotaged the equipment. The hero of the game was clearly the Banewolf which shot up the side and flanked a large mob of boyz killing 5 boyz before taking a charge and backing up to kill another 18, sadly the nob survived with one wound when the game ended on turn 5. Final score 4-3 close victory for the rebellion.
He was one of the best opponents I’ve had at a tournament he even gave me a model that had lost an arm to add the head as a trophy on a Doom-Vee. Sadly the one that had done the most damage already had the death guard head. I likely but it on Da Bunka which stared down a dread and three kans which were out of assault range but dare not advance due to the melt vets hiding behind the hill it was on.
Anyway it’s been a fun tournament and I’ve really enjoyed myself and finishing 37th out of 80 very competitive players isn't bad. Maelstrom Games is a great gaming venue which I think has a bright future ahead of it and I look forward to returning later this year.

Due to the recent 40k FAQ I no longer want to outflank my Vendettas so the Astropath (I mean weirdgrot) is of no real use. So I replaced him with an Officer Of The Fleet and what better way to represent the fleet but with a grot in a strangely familiar but snazzy uniform.
I’ve also pinned him to the box so I can remove him and place him in my 2nd Manticore when I get round to building it. Might make a small snotling to go with him in future.
Another thing I worked on this week was the Leman Russ' plasma weapons so that I could turn my unused 'Battle Bruizer' into a 'Masta Blasta' which should be a lot more fun to use in higher point games like 2000 points.
Now I need to complete my 2nd Thunda-Squig in time for a doubles tournament next month.
